What skills and experience we're looking for
The Governing Body is seeking to appoint an enthusiastic, committed and well-qualified HLTA to join our highly committed team from September 2024, to take a leading role in the support of students on a 1:1 basis and small groups, specifically to improve their reading and wider literacy skills. The position will be a fixed term appointment in the first instance until 31st August 2025, and subject to continued funding thereafter.
The ideal candidate will have a positive impact on student progress and be effective at raising attainment. They will have experience in a school setting, excellent inter personal skills, behaviour management skills and the ability to contribute positively to student learning. This is an exciting opportunity for a positive, enthusiastic and committed individual.
The work will involve assessing students reading ability, identifying reading needs, planning and delivering reading interventions and evaluating the impact on their attainment and progress.
You will need to work well in a team, and have the highest expectations to ensure our students achieve great outcomes. You must have an interest in working with students with special educational needs, and be willing to work with students either on a one to one basis or in a small group setting.
